Having exhausted everything suitable in our local music shop, can anyone recommend a good music shop for violin sheet music in London or the south east? I don't really like buying online; we like to have a browse through the actual books before we buy.

Any recommendations for a shop with a good selection?

fsharpminor
Yeah, Im not in London much but Chappells is where I aim for. Trouble is when Im in there I spend ?50-?100 every time !. I used to like Booseys in N. Regent St until they closed. Brittains in Wigmore St which took over is pretty poor. Is Cramers still there in Charing Cross Rd ?

Last time I was in Chappells though I wanted to look at Violin cases. They only had one very cheap on in stock ! Have since ordered Mrs. a Gewa case for Vernon Violins in Manchester. I was also surprised that almost all their pianos are Yamaha.

onion
To add to those two, I also find the Schott Shop and Argents helpful. Between the four of them I feel spoilt for choice when browsing for new music! There's only a 10 minute walk between them all.
